Central, PC are officially familiar foes

By John Hartsock jhartsock@altoonamirror.com Central will be bidding for its fourth consecutive District 6 Class 3A football championship tonight, and for the third straight season, the Scarlet Dragons’ opponent in the title game will be Penn Cambria. The unbeaten Scarlet Dragons (10-0) and Panthers (9-2) will meet at Mansion Park with the district championship and a berth in the upcoming PIAA state playoffs on the line.
